If college athletes get paid it will only exacerbate the problems. You know schools will use it as an excuse to raise their prices. Prices are never lowered for bad products.

Schools will raise ticket prices to NFL levels.

Stadiums will become graveyards, unless you are the top ten football power schools.

I think my B1G son's student ticket price is $240 for a season ticket. Last year, he sold the season tickets to another student for $270 so he did not have to hassle with the crap game tickets to get rid of. This year he does have three good home games, not sure what he is doing with the tickets.

Nebraska has one good home game, Miami Florida. The other home games are utter garbage.

Last year I attended the Nebraska Purdue game. I bought my tickets online one week before it started, and paid 18 bucks each for two front row tickets right behind the Nebraska bench.

On Thursday I bought three more tickets in the south bleachers for $1.25 each with a 4 buck surcharge. That was 7.75 for my son to sit in. He couldn't find two friends to bring along on short notice, so he had all three seats to himself.

The stadium was still 1/3 empty.
